diff --git a/packages/app/android/gradle-wrapper.js b/packages/app/android/gradle-wrapper.js index dae9d7f13..69ce11330 100644 --- a/packages/app/android/gradle-wrapper.js +++ b/packages/app/android/gradle-wrapper.js @@ -34,6 +34,7 @@ const INT_MAX = 2 ** 31 - 1; * @type {[number, [number, string], [number, string]][]} */ const GRADLE_VERSIONS = [ + [v(0, 87, 0), [v(9, 4, 1), "9.4.1"], [INT_MAX, ""]], // 0.87: [9.4.1, *) [v(0, 85, 0), [v(9, 3, 1), "9.3.1"], [INT_MAX, ""]], // 0.85: [9.3.1, *) [v(0, 82, 0), [v(9, 0, 0), "9.0.0"], [INT_MAX, ""]], // 0.82: [9.0.0, *) [v(0, 80, 0), [v(8, 14, 3), "8.14.3"], [INT_MAX, ""]], // 0.80: [8.14.3, *) diff --git a/packages/app/test/android/gradle-wrapper.test.mts b/packages/app/test/android/gradle-wrapper.test.mts index ca92a4485..537960b10 100644 --- a/packages/app/test/android/gradle-wrapper.test.mts +++ b/packages/app/test/android/gradle-wrapper.test.mts @@ -135,6 +135,8 @@ describe("configureGradleWrapper()", () => { process.argv.push("run-android"); const cases = [ + ["9.3.1", "0.87.0", "gradle-9.4.1-bin.zip"], + ["9.0", "0.85.0", "gradle-9.3.1-bin.zip"], ["8.14", "0.82.0", "gradle-9.0.0-bin.zip"], ["8.14", "0.80.0", "gradle-8.14.3-bin.zip"], ["8.12", "0.79.0", "gradle-8.13-bin.zip"],